Water level fluctuations in lakes are dominant forces controlling the functioning of lacustrine ecosystems.The ecological effects of water level fluctuations in lakes are an urgent issue.Poyang Lake is a naturally fluctuating lake.However,this lack of knowledge concerning the effects of water level fluctuations is most remarkable. Thus,there is an urgent need for data on the relationships between water levels changes and ecosystem responses in the Poyang Lake.As one of the two large lakes maintaining a connection with the mainstream of Yangtze River,Poyang Lake could be an invaluable feeding ground of juvenile black carp,grass carp,silver carp and bighead carp.So far the larval migration of black carp,grass carp,silver carp and bighead carp from Yangtze River to Poyang Lake has been scanty.In order to study the ecological effects of water level fluctuations in Poyang Lake,this paper could be distinguished two parts.(1) This paper analyzed the variation characteristics of water level and main water environmental factors in Hukou area of Poyang Lake.The relationships among water environmental factors and their responses to water level fluctuations were interpreted.(2) The effects of water level and water environmental factors on the fish community in Hukou area of Poyang Lake were illustrated simultaneously.Meanwhile,the effects of water level and water temperature on the larval migration of black carp,grass carp,silver carp and bighead carp from Yangtze River to Poyang Lake were illustrated.And the effects of the Poyang Lake Hydro-junction Project on the larval migration of the four major Chinese carps from Yangtze River to Poyang Lake were analyzed.The main conclusions have been summarized as follows:1.The water level annual fluctuation in the Hukou area of Poyang Lake was normal distribution.The relationship between water level of Poyang Lake(Hukou Station) and that of Yangtze River(Jiujiang Station) was positive and linear. Comparing with water level in the Hukou area from 1950 to 2001,the monthly average of water level in the Hukou area from 2007 to 2008 declined.Moreover,the increase speed of water level in the Hukou area slowed and the speed droop accelerated.2.The water in the Hukou area of Poyang Lake was weak alkalinity.The temporal and spatial differences of pH were not significant.But the temporal differences of other water environmental factors,such as water temperature(WT), transparency(SD),suspended matter(SS),dissolved oxygen(DO),permanganate index(CODMn),nitride(TN,NH4+-N,NO3--N and NO2--N) and phosphide(TP, PO43--P),were obvious.The water temperature and transparency in high water season were higher than that in dry season.But the concentrations of suspended matter, dissolved oxygen,permanganate index,nitride and phosphide in dry season were higher than that in high water season.The concentrations of suspended matter, permanganate index,total phosphorus,total nitrogen and dissolved inorganic nitrogen in different water layers were arranged in the following order:bottom water>intermediate water>surface water.And the arranging order of dissolved oxygen in different water layers was intermediate water>surface water>bottom water.In addition,the correlations among water environmental factors in the Hukou area of Poyang Lake were studied.There were positive correlations between suspended matter and permanganate index,nitride and phosphide.But negative correlations between dissolved oxygen and temperature,permanganate index and dissolved oxygen,transparency and suspended matter were noted.3.The effects of water level fluctuations on water environmental factors in the Hukou area of Poyang Lake were analyzed.With increases of water level,the transparency increased accordingly.The correlation model between water level and transparency was SD=0.017e0.199(Z).But with increases of water level,the permanganate index and the concentrations of suspended matter,dissolved oxygen, nitride and phosphide declined accordingly.The correlation models between them were SS=3.479(Z)2-1246.62(Z)+1147.3,DO=-0.479(Z)+13.918,CODMn= -0.009(Z)2+0.091(Z)+3.345,TN=-0.006(Z)2+0.024(Z)+2.135,NH4+-N = 1.645e-0.138(Z),NO3--N=0.957-0.043(Z),NO2--N=0.062-0.003(Z),TP= -0.001(Z)2+0.005(Z)+0.152 and PO43--P=0.016(Z)-0.308.4.The chlorophyll a concentration in the Hukou area of Poyang Lake was estimated to be in the range of 2.12~6.89μg/L in 2007 and 2.02~7.72μg/L in 2008. The season variation of chlorophyll a concentration in the Hukou area of Poyang Lake was significant.The lower chlorophyll a concentration occurred in winter,and higher chlorophyll a concentration occurred in late spring to early autumn.In addition, the relationships between chlorophyll a and water level,water temperature, transparency and TN/TP were positive.But the correlations between chlorophyll a and suspended matter,dissolved oxygen,permanganate index,nitride and phosphide were negative.The correlation model between chlorophyll a concentration and water level was Chl-a=-6.696+4.627 Ln(Z).And the stepwise regressive equation between chlorophyll a concentration and water level,water environmental factors was Chl-a=-1.703-9.251(NH4+-N)+0.984(pH)+0.077(TN/TP)+44.204(NO2--N).5.A total of 50 fish species belonging to 6 orders 12 families 43 genus were found in the Hukou area of Poyang Lake.There were 30 cyprinid fishes,accounting for 60.00%of the total fish species.In the composition of catches,the dominant fishes were Coilia brachygnathus,Pseudobrama simony,Xenocypris argentea, Saurogobio dabryi,Pelteobagrus nitidus,Pseudolaubuca sinensis and Hemiculter sp. In addition,the correlations between fish community(individual number,fish catch, fish species,species richness and community diversity) and environmental factors (water level,water temperature,transparency and chlorophyll a) were positive.6.The proportion of four major Chinese carps fry in Yangtze River ranged from 10.03%to 15.76%in 1991~2008,and with a trend of decrease first and then increase.In the composition of four major Chinese carps fry,there was a downward trend in each proportion of black carp,grass carp and bighead carp,but the proportion of silver carp showed an increasing trend.Their respective temporal variation models were y=-1.140t+29.355,y=-0.448t+51.086,y=33.288e-0.111t and y=4.586e0.115t.7.The dominant larvae of four major Chinese carps migrating from Yangtze River to Poyang Lake were silver carp in 2007~2008.And the larvae of bighead carp were litter.Their migrating peak ranged from July to August.The peak period of black carp,grass carp and silver carp ranged from middle of July to late August,and the peak of bighead carp appeared in July.The migratory individuals of black carp and bighead carp ranging from 5.00 to 9.00 cm in standard length were numerically dominant,and the larvae of grass carp and silver carp ranging from 5.00 to 14.99 cm were dominant.The relationships between water level of Poyang Lake(Hukou Station) and their respective daily number migrating from Yangtze River to Poyang Lake were significant positive.Moreover,the F test of correlation models between water level and respective daily immigration numbers were significant level(P<0.05).This showed that the effects of water level fluctuations on the larval migration of four major Chinese carps from Yangtze River to Poyang Lake were significant.8.According to the data from 2007 to 2008 and the dispatching mode,the main effects of Poyang Lake Hydro-junction Project on the larval migration of four major Chinese carps from Yangtze River to Poyang Lake as follows:(1) Some larvaes of four major Chinese carps would be detained in the channel.The resources of four major Chinese carps in the Poyang Lake would be declined.(2) The migrating numbers of four major Chinese carps from Yangtze River to Poyang Lake would be shortened.
